1977 Ford 2000 vs. 1942 Skoda Popular
To start off, 1977 Ford 2000 is newer by 35 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1942 Skoda Popular.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1942 Skoda Popular would be higher. At 1,992 cc (4 cylinders), 1977 Ford 2000 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1977 Ford 2000 (99 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 69 more horse power than 1942 Skoda Popular. (30 HP @ 3600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1977 Ford 2000 should accelerate faster than 1942 Skoda Popular.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1977 Ford 2000 weights approximately 357 kg more than 1942 Skoda Popular.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Compare all specifications:
1977 Ford 2000 | 1942 Skoda Popular | |
Make | Ford | Skoda |
Model | 2000 | Popular |
Year Released | 1977 | 1942 |
Engine Size | 1992 cc | 1089 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 99 HP | 30 HP |
Engine RPM | 5200 RPM | 3600 RPM |
Vehicle Weight | 1257 kg | 900 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4640 mm | 3960 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1800 mm | 1490 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1390 mm | 1530 mm |
